Overloaded, the leading mobile games developer and distributor, announced today that they will be taking part in the annual MIPTV show in Cannes on October 4th until October 8th 2004. Their stand number will be H4.32.

This is the biggest TV event in Europe (maybe even the world). This is the place were programming trends are spotted - and policies implemented. Just name the programme genre – and it’s a safe bet it will be on sale at this yearly spring TV programming market, spread over a five-day period. Broadcasters, producers & distributors, together with specialists in the fields of video & the Internet, advertising, licensing & merchandising all join to make it a date – and have done so every year for over forty years.

Buying and selling, promoting, networking… all form part of the MIPTV working week. And Palais des Festivals, Cannes provides the ideal facilities for this flourish of activity.

Ashu Mathura (Managing Director of Overloaded) said, "Overloaded is already a leading developer and publisher for TV related video games for mobile phones. Together with Endemol International we have developed games around brands like BigBrother, FearFactor, Deal or no Deal and others. Together with Dupuis we are developing a series of games around the cartoon and TV character Largo Winch. Being present at MIP is a clear signal of our commitment to the industry and that we want to stay a leader in TV related video games for mobile phones!"
